Imperial Monkey wrote:Wow, this stuff is great. Can I just ask (I know its a bit late) but how you did the chips on you libby dread? Also, the skin-tone on the libby dread face is absolutely stunning. Really looks like he's barely alive!

Imp. Monkey


Thanks, really tried to get the dead look on the face, as if without the cables he wouldn't be about much longer! The chips are painted using the initial base colour, in this case Mordian Blue, then highlight the bottom edge sharply with Skull White and a tiny bit of UM Blue mixed in. Then I shaded just above the highlight to give it depth, watered down black does the trick.
